Highschool AT to working in a Clinic. Experiences? by FriskyFritos in athletictraining

[–]lean-beans41 0 points1 point  (0 children)

I currently work a hybrid outreach in a secondary setting as well as clinic. In the summer I am full time clinic. For me I love the environment as well, the coaches, the athletes, the atmosphere of game days and sidelines. I do find the good things in clinic, you get to see a lot more post ops and learn a lot of things that we dont necessarily see in our ATR. But in my opinion, it feels less fulfilling. Maybe she can request to specifically work with an athletic population if that is an option in her clinic. But in a clinic she also might be able to design her own hours and even possibly pick up Per-Diem coverage for football games so she still gets that experience!!
